Hardware Situational Awareness – Identifying the Onset of Failure in Power Electronics

Power electronics play mission critical roles in automotive, aerospace, medical, telecom and power generation/distribution/transmission applications.  A hardware failure in these areas can jeopardize safety and come with serious financial consequences.  Prognostic Health Management (PHM) Systems provide real-time situational awareness on the status of equipment along with their constituent components.  This enables owner/operators to better anticipate the onset of failures and optimize their preventative maintenance strategies.  This presentation summarizes the use of this technology in industry and discusses on-going research in the field.

Dr. Mark Scott of Miami University

Topic:

Hardware Situational Awareness – Identifying the Onset of Failure in Power Electronics

Dr. Mark Scott is an assistant professor at Miami University in Oxford, Ohio. He teaches courses on Electronics, Power Electronics, and Electric Vehicles.  His research team evaluates the design trade-offs associated with using silicon carbide (SiC) and gallium nitride (GaN) power devices in electrified transportation and renewable energy applications. The emphasis of their work is on the conducted electromagnetic interference (EMI) and prognostic health management (PHM) techniques for power conversion hardware. Additionally, they explore the benefits of using wide bandgap devices in isolated DC/DC converters.
